红联Linux门户
Linux帮助

TiDB Beta版发布,分布式SQL数据库

发布时间:2016-07-01 09:04:18来源:红联作者:uineqa
新型分布式 NewSQL 数据库 TiDB 今日正式发布 Beta 版本。

TiDB 是数据库领域的顶级开源项目,致力于完美实现弹性伸缩,支持 SQL 语句,ACID 事务一致性和真正的高可用性等分布式关系型数据库的理想状态。TiDB 于2015年5月在 GitHub 创建,同年12月发布 v0.5 Alpha 版本。作为 GitHub 上的明星开源项目,TiDB 受到了众多开源爱好者的持续关注及参与,在社区和 PingCAP 技术团队的共同努力下,Beta 版本现如约于6月30日发布。

TiDB Beta 版功能:

支持 SQL

支持 SQL-92 标准,实现常用的 SQL 语句,包括基本的 CURD、Join、子查询、聚合函数以及 Prepare 语句等

支持 MySQL 协议

高度兼容 MySQL 的协议与语法,兼容常用的 MySQL 客户端和 MySQL 管理工具。大多数业务可无缝从 MySQL 切换到 TiDB

支持分布式事务

实现完整的 ACID 事务,提供强一致性

在线 Schema 变更

在不停服务的情况下,进行 Schema 变更,并在此过程中保证数据的一致性

可插拔存储引擎

支持多种存储引擎,针对不同的业务场景选择不同的存储引擎。推荐使用 TiKV 存储引擎,组成真正的分布式数据库。开发者亦可遵循规范,将自己的 KV 引擎接入 TiDB。

与 TiKV 引擎配合使用

高可用

通过 Raft 协议复制多副本,可实现异地多活和多数据中心容灾

水平扩展

通过增加机器,可以轻松实现水平扩展,存储海量数据

支持 MPP

快速处理海量数据

软件详情:http://git.oschina.net/ngaut/tidb

下载地址:https://github.com/pingcap/tidb/archive/Beta20160630.tar.gz

来自:开源中国社区
文章评论

共有 0 条评论